Serving 163 students in grades 6-12, Empower Connections Academy 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Idaho for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≤10% (which is lower than the Idaho state average of 41%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 21-39% (which is lower than the Idaho state average of 55%).
The student-teacher ratio of 41:1 is higher than the Idaho state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 31%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Idaho state average of 28% (majority Hispanic).

School Overview

Empower Connections Academy's student population of 163 students has grown by 146% over five school years.
The teacher population of 4 teachers has grown by 33% over five school years.
